I’m all about supporting app developers and artists who create pictures for these types of apps, however there is far too little free content to choose from. You only get 18 pictures in the free section, and while they claim new pictures are free, I am only able to access 3 new pictures free. The rest of the pictures in the new section ask you to pay for premium to access them, so the claim of all new ones are free isn’t 100% accurate.
AntiStressAdultColoringBook does have amazing range of colors, textures, and gradients to choose from.
I find the UI to be a bit clunky and feels outdated. It would be more enjoyable if it were more simple and modern.
I would absolutely love to support apps like this by paying for it, however the amount they charge is outrageous. To be fair, most coloring apps are. I know it costs a lot to employee staff for these apps, but $7.99/week or $99/year is ridiculous. I’m a big gamer and I wouldn’t even pay that price for a console (PlayStation, Xbox, Nintendo) game! That being said, I don’t mind paying for AntiStressAdultColoringBook with ads, as I do on my other coloring app. All the pictures on that app are 100% free by watching an ad before coloring each picture. I’m happy to do that to support the amazing people behind AntiStressAdultColoringBook when prices are too expensive for a subscription.
I overall love AntiStressAdultColoringBook , I just wish they offered more for free, even if that means paying with ads.
